[firebase-br]QUERY que não executa no DBExpress

Denis denisrocha em hotmail.com
Sex Abr 11 09:55:10 -03 2008


Não sei se foi apenas erro de digitação aqui no news, mas vc não esqueceu da 
" ' " (aspas) depois do sinal de % ?



"Leonildo dos Santos" <leolstr em gmail.com> 
escreveu na mensagem 
news:ee53758c0804101835w2b0093c7n6c004475ca95d931 em mail.gmail.com...
tem que ser like....
passa o valor via parametro ou seja like :campo
acho que o erro esta no camando like...

Em 09/04/08, Otavio Ferdin Junior 
<junior em argon.com.br> escreveu:
>
> No Delphi 7, a query abaixo é executada normalmente com o ZEOS e também
> externamente pelo IBExpert.  Mas pelo DBExpress não roda, dando o erro
> Field Name Missing".  Já tentei usando com o drive UIB e também o
> InterXpress (da Upscene).   Já tirei os alias, ja alternei com nomes de
> campos em maiúscula e nada!   Tudo por causa do Select interno...
> PS:  Mas
> quando na subQuery eu coloco ... from ProdCores Pr where Pr.CodPro = 1)
> funciona!
>
>
>
> Select P.Codigo, P.Nome, (Select SUM (Pr.Estoque) as Total from ProdCores
> Pr
> where Pr.CodPro = P.Codigo) from Produtos P where P.Nome Like 'MOUSE
> OPTICO%
>   Order By P.Nome
>
>
>
> Alguém pode me ajudar?
>
>
>
> ______________________________________________
> FireBase-BR (www.firebase.com.br) - Hospedado em www.locador.com.br
> Para saber como gerenciar/excluir seu cadastro na lista, use:
> http://www.firebase.com.br/fb/artigo.php?id=1107
> Para consultar mensagens antigas: http://firebase.com.br/pesquisa
>
______________________________________________
FireBase-BR (www.firebase.com.br) - Hospedado em www.locador.com.br
Para saber como gerenciar/excluir seu cadastro na lista, use: 
http://www.firebase.com.br/fb/artigo.php?id=1107
Para consultar mensagens antigas: http://firebase.com.br/pesquisa







Mais detalhes sobre a lista de discussão lista